why are some entries on the library list red?

They are not being shared on the network. ... probably because you have just started Limewire, They should all turn black as soon as your shared items are all on the network. If you are asking about the incomplete files, some will stay red, meaning that if you try to resume them they will start again from zero ... I think and I'm not quite sure why!

Under the uploads column where it has
ex: 36/146 3/50 1/1 0/0 What does that mean exactly? |

The 0/0 means this. The 1st 0 represents the number of full uploads for that file during your current session. The 2nd 0 represents partial uploads of that file during your current session.
The partial uploads come from when a host that is downloading a file has multiple hosts to upload from, and your file is one of them. The downloading host gets the piece of the file it needs from you and the other pieces from hosts that are uploading it also, thus creating what is known as the swarming effect. |
